A number reckoned on the basis of a whole divided into 100 parts is known as a

The answer for the question is: Percentage.

The explanation for this answer is shown below:

By definition, a percentage is a number that is computed on the basis of a whole divided into one hundred parts. Therefore, based on this definition, you can write a percent as percentage (with the symbol %), as a fraction (with a numerator and a denominator) and you can also express it as a decimal, as following:

[tex] 20 [/tex]%[tex] =\frac{1}{5}=0.2 [/tex]
